Key Features
Its enormous 2,073,600-pixel (1920 x 1080) picture resolution, which accounts for its lucent video display, is effectively and efficiently handled by the backend Sharp’s technology called Advanced Super View TFT LCD. The 3:2 pulldown feature of this set reduces artifacts that can occur when film based movies are transferred to formats such as DVD and blu-ray. The display is great not only for movie viewing but also for playing fast-paced video games. In addition, the LC-52SE94U includes a groundbreaking AQUOS Net™ Feature for custom web content through an Ethernet jack. Through AQUOS Net, you will have access to customer support, including the ability to have dedicated Sharp advisors connect remotely to your TV to assist in adjusting the TV’s settings and optimizing picture quality for the best viewing experience. That really makes life a lot easier for you.
The LC52SE94U also comes with 120Hz frame rate conversion for image processing that makes fast action sequences look silky smooth.
The menu setup makes it easy for you to program your favorite TV channels. In fact, you can program up to 4 most preferred channels using 4 diverse categories.
Parents can preselect child-friendly programs using an electronic filtering device and lock the selections with a 4-digit password.

Connectivity
There is ample connection options on the LC52SE94U to make it a truly versatile entertainment appliance. It comes with 3 HDMI inputs, 2 component inputs and 3 composite video inputs. In addition there is a PC input for connecting your PC or laptop. Since the TFT LCD technology on the LC52SE94U is the same as that used in standard computer monitors, the TV set can be used as a giant PC monitor.
Internet Connectivity
To take the user’s enjoyment a step further, the Sharp LC52SE94U allows connection to broadband Internet when desired. It takes only an active Internet connection and an Ethernet cable to connect the TV and the broadband router together.
